What is Paylocity?

Paylocity is a modern, cloud-based human capital management — HCM — platform built for mid-sized businesses that want more from their HR and payroll system than administrative accuracy alone. Combining payroll processing, benefits administration, talent management, workforce management, employee engagement, learning and development, and advanced people analytics in one deeply integrated platform, Paylocity goes beyond the transactional dimensions of HCM to deliver genuine insight into workforce performance, engagement trends, and organizational health. Built around the conviction that HR technology should make employees feel valued and connected — not just processed and recorded — Paylocity brings together the operational depth that HR and finance teams need with the employee experience tools that modern workforces expect.

Frequently Asked Questions
How quickly can Corma be connected to Paylocity?

Setup takes approximately ten minutes. Once connected, Corma begins acting on Paylocity HCM data immediately, with comprehensive automation typically operational across the full application stack within a few days.

Does implementation require specialist HCM or identity management expertise?

No. Corma's prebuilt connectors and straightforward setup process mean your existing IT team handles the full implementation without outside consultants, specialist certifications, or dedicated implementation projects — regardless of the depth or complexity of the Paylocity HCM configuration involved.

How is sensitive Paylocity HCM and engagement data protected during integration?

Corma operates with minimum necessary permission scopes, encrypts all stored credentials to enterprise-grade standards, and supports complete access revocation at any time — with every data flow between Paylocity and connected applications governed by rigorous security practices at every stage.

Which compliance frameworks does this integration support?

Corma's access controls, real-time audit logging, and structured review workflows support GDPR, SOC2, ISO 27001, and any regulatory or industry-specific framework requiring documented, verifiable governance of employee access rights tied to live HCM employment, payroll, and engagement data.
